PROCEEDINGS OF THE ADMINISTRATIVE COURT OF BOSSIER CITY
STATE OF LOUISIANA TAKEN AT A REGULAR MEETING
JANUARY 11, 2022
The Administrative Court of the City of Bossier City, State of Louisiana, met January 11, 2022,
at 4:15 PM.
Invocation was given by Council Member Vince Maggio
Pledge of Allegiance led by Council Member Chris Smith
Roll Call as follows:
Present: Honorable, Chairman Don Williams, Honorable Councilors Vince Maggio, and Chris
Smith
Also Present: Assistant City Attorney, Richard Ray and City Clerk, Phyllis McGraw

Agenda Item called – Hearing to review the recommendation of removal of a dilapidated
structure located at 1268 Dudley Lane, Bossier City, LA
Roger Voet, Property Standards updated board on changes since item was last on the agenda
By: Mr. Williams
Motion to continue item to the March 8, 2022 meeting.
Seconded by Mr. Smith
No comment
Vote in favor of motion is unanimous
Agenda Item called – Hearing to review the recommendation of removal of a dilapidated
structure located at 509 Thompson Street, Bossier City, LA
Roger Voet, Property Standards went over steps taken to get to meeting today. City appointed
attorney Robert Pugh spoke on process in locating and notifying owner. No one present
representing owner.
By: Mr. Williams
Motion to demo as soon as legally possible.
Seconded by Mr. Smith
No comment
Vote in favor of motion is unanimous
Agenda Item called – Blight Hearing for 1806 Lake Street, Bossier City, LA
Property Standards, Roger Voet went over condition of property and steps leading up to this
hearing. Property owner Christopher Allen present and asked for a little more time.
By: Mr. Williams
Motion to declare all remaining items junk and proceed with cleanup following a
sentence suspension that will end on January 14, 2022.
Seconded by Mr. Maggio
No comment
Vote in favor of motion is unanimous
Agenda Item called – Blight Hearing for 3400 Bistineau Drive, Bossier City, LA
Property Standards, Steve Glass went over condition of property and steps leading up to this
hearing. Property owner Roger Atkins present and asked for a little more time.
By: Mr. Williams
Motion to declare all remaining items junk and proceed with cleanup following a sentence
suspension that will end on January 28, 2022.
Seconded by Mr. Maggio
No comment
Vote in favor of motion is unanimous
